Power back on downtown

The power’s back on in downtown Las Vegas.

Parts of downtown were without power for roughly an hour Thursday afternoon.

Many government buildings, including the Regional Justice Center, the Las Vegas Foley Federal Building, the Clark County Government Center, and Las Vegas City Hall lost power just before 2 p.m., NV Energy said.

By 3 p.m., all power had been restored to the area.

No emergencies or accidents were reported in connection with the outage, but two people were briefly trapped in elevators, said Las Vegas Fire Department spokesman Tim Szymanski. Approximately 400 customers were without power.

NV Energy crews are still trying to determine the cause of the outage.
